Explore northeastern Hungary in comfort with a private tour to Eger, home to renowned wineries, including "Egri Bikavér," famous for its rich red wine. This customizable 9-hour experience allows you to explore Eger’s historic sites, taste delicious wines, and admire the region’s beauty at your own pace.
Your English-speaking driver will pick you up from your accommodation in a spacious, air-conditioned car. In Eger, visit the Castle of Eger, the Cathedral Basilica of St. John the Apostle, and the picturesque Dobo Square. Discover the Valley of The Beautiful Women, known for its romantic setting and vineyards. Enjoy a wine-tasting experience at the renowned Gal Tibor winery, where "Egri Bikavér" is produced.
At each stop, your driver will share local insights and recommendations. After a memorable day of sightseeing and wine tasting, your driver will take you back to your accommodation, concluding your journey to the Eger wine region.
